What is HIIT?
🏋️‍♀️ High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T), exercising for short bursts of time with rest intervals between maximal effort.

🏋️‍♀️ What are the health benefits of HIIT workouts?
- Increased cardiorespiratory capacity
- Fat loss
- Weight loss
- High calorie burn
- Improved metabolic rate
- Lowered blood pressure
- Reduced risk of cardiovascular disease

What are the benefits to warming up and cooling down before and after exercise?

🏃‍♀️Warm up and cool down exercises have many health benefits, can improve your physical performance during exercise and reduce injury.

🧘‍♂️Benefits of warming up
Promoting blood flow through muscles
Stimulates oxygen delivery to working muscles
Increases muscle temperature
Improving your range of motion and flexibility

🧘‍♀️Benefits of cooling down
Muscle soreness and DOMS can be less significant the next day
Promote the recovery from high levels of lactate in blood, thus flushing out lactic acid
Potential quicker recovery of the cardiovascular and respiratory system

🧈 Butter and ghee have a unique and tasty flavour profile but what are the risks of eating too much and which is the healthier choice?

🍎One tablespoon of ghee has about 120 calories, whereas one tablespoon of butter has about 102 calories
🍎Ghee has a very similar nutritional profile to butter. Both are good source of fat-soluble vitamins but contain high levels of fat which can increase risk of obesity and cardiovascular disease.
🍎Ghee contains slightly more saturated fat per tablespoon (ghee- 8g and butter-7g).
🍎Butter (from grass fed cows) is good sources of conjugated linoleic acid. Some of the health benefits linked with CLA are anticancer properties, lower body fat, support immune function and reduce inflammation.
🍎Ghee is very low in lactose making it suitable for people with lactose intolerance.

⭐️ Are soyabeans good for you?

🍎 Although there are some negatives to consuming soyabeans. In general, the positives outweigh them.
🍎 The high protein content and low saturated fat content make them a suitable choice to replace red meat.
🍎 The high fibre, vitamin and mineral content makes it a nutritionally dense food.
🍎 However, behind beef, soy is the second largest agricultural driver of deforestation worldwide.

🍎 Your body doesn’t naturally make iodine, so the only way to get this nutrient is through your diet.

🍎 Iodine deficiency affects about 2 billion people worldwide. It is similar to vitamin D deficiency in that it is a hidden nutrition crisis.

⭐️ Some good source of iodine are:
- Sea weeds and spongy shells are rich in iodine.
- Iodized table salt
- Fish
- Eggs
- Nuts
- Meats
- Bread
- Dairy products
- Iodine-containing multivitamins
